Product Overview: CY74FCT240ATSOCT by Texas Instruments
The CY74FCT240ATSOCT is a high-performance, octal buffer/line driver designed and manufactured by Texas Instruments, a leader in semiconductor solutions. This integrated circuit (IC) is part of the FCT family, which is known for its fast CMOS technology, and it is specifically tailored to address the requirements of high-speed data transmission systems.
This device features eight non-inverting buffers with 3-state outputs, which makes it an ideal choice for driving bus lines or buffer memory address registers. The use of 3-state outputs allows multiple units to be connected to the same output lines for bus organized systems without the risk of damaging the IC or the bus lines.
Key Specifications:
- Logic Type: Octal Buffer/Line Driver with 3-State Outputs
- Supply Voltage Range: 4.5V to 5.5V, which is suitable for many standard digital systems and ensures compatibility with TTL logic levels.
- Operating Temperature: The device can operate over a broad temperature range, making it suitable for industrial applications.
- Package: The CY74FCT240ATSOCT comes in a surface-mount, small-outline package, specifically in a 20-pin SOIC package. This compact form factor is ideal for space-constrained applications.
- Speed: It boasts fast propagation delay and output transition times, which are critical for high-speed operation.
Furthermore, the CY74FCT240ATSOCT is characterized for operation from -40°C to 85°C, which ensures reliable performance in a wide range of environmental conditions. The device also features a low power consumption, which is an essential attribute for power-sensitive applications.
